diff options
author | Petr Mrázek <peterix@gmail.com> | 2015-04-05 14:50:58 +0200 |
---|---|---|
committer | Petr Mrázek <peterix@gmail.com> | 2015-04-13 00:21:55 +0200 |
commit | f061bf7a27b306f0ef98992673dbf17a502313cb (patch) | |
tree | a5e31dac5448a05dc5da607f6b353f4d6e44eb5d /application | |
parent | d8ea3501eb4de18baf474c3860e7d4aa1737f6ca (diff) | |
download | MultiMC-f061bf7a27b306f0ef98992673dbf17a502313cb.tar MultiMC-f061bf7a27b306f0ef98992673dbf17a502313cb.tar.gz MultiMC-f061bf7a27b306f0ef98992673dbf17a502313cb.tar.lz MultiMC-f061bf7a27b306f0ef98992673dbf17a502313cb.tar.xz MultiMC-f061bf7a27b306f0ef98992673dbf17a502313cb.zip |
NOISSUE use QObjectPtr for translations and screenshots
Diffstat (limited to 'application')
-rw-r--r-- | application/pages/ScreenshotsPage.cpp |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/application/pages/ScreenshotsPage.cpp b/application/pages/ScreenshotsPage.cpp index c81de407..9174b33b 100644 --- a/application/pages/ScreenshotsPage.cpp +++ b/application/pages/ScreenshotsPage.cpp @@ -287,7 +287,7 @@ void ScreenshotsPage::on_uploadBtn_clicked() return; QList<ScreenshotPtr> uploaded; - auto job = std::make_shared<NetJob>("Screenshot Upload"); + auto job = NetJobPtr(new NetJob("Screenshot Upload")); for (auto item : selection) { auto info = m_model->fileInfo(item); @@ -296,11 +296,11 @@ void ScreenshotsPage::on_uploadBtn_clicked() job->addNetAction(ImgurUpload::make(screenshot)); } SequentialTask task; - auto albumTask = std::make_shared<NetJob>("Imgur Album Creation"); + auto albumTask = NetJobPtr(new NetJob("Imgur Album Creation")); auto imgurAlbum = ImgurAlbumCreation::make(uploaded); albumTask->addNetAction(imgurAlbum); - task.addTask(job); - task.addTask(albumTask); + task.addTask(job.unwrap()); + task.addTask(albumTask.unwrap()); ProgressDialog prog(this); if (prog.exec(&task) != QDialog::Accepted) { |